So, you're probably here because you've noticed IE7 doesn't handle inline blocks right? I read once that IE 7 was the life of the party, and just didn't do what it was supposed to, and was unruly as heck. Welp, they're right, and this is proof if I ever saw it. The long version is explained in a link below, but here's the trick to get "inline_block" to work in IE7.
For your css proprties, add:
zoom:1;
display:inline;
...and you're done. There's a trick for IE6, but I refuse to support IE6 for anything less than an astronomical price, and you should too! If you really need it, ready the link below.
